سلسلة من الجداول التي تحتوي على صفوف وأعمدة تخزن المعلومات التي يتم استردادها أو استخدامها عند الحاجة تسمى البيانات. يتم تحديد البيانات المخزنة في الصفوف والأعمدة بواسطة المفاتيح المستخدمة في الجدول.
الوجبات السريعة الرئيسية
- المفاتيح الأساسية هي معرفات قاعدة البيانات المستخدمة لتعريف كل صف في جدول بشكل فريد ، مما يضمن تناسق البيانات ، ولا يمكن أن يحتوي على قيم خالية.
- المفاتيح الفريدة هي قيود قاعدة البيانات التي تضمن تفرد البيانات في عمود أو مجموعة من الأعمدة ، باستثناء أنها يمكن أن تحتوي على قيم خالية.
- تكمن الاختلافات الرئيسية بين المفاتيح الأساسية والفريدة في وظائفها ، وبدل القيمة الخالية ، وحقيقة أن الجدول يمكن أن يحتوي على مفتاح أساسي واحد فقط ولكن مفاتيح فريدة متعددة.
المفتاح الأساسي مقابل المفتاح الفريد
المفتاح الأساسي هو عمود أو مجموعة من الأعمدة تحدد كل صف في الجدول بشكل فريد. هذا يعني أن كل قيمة في المفتاح الأساسي يجب أن تكون فريدة ولا يمكن أن تكون خالية. المفتاح الفريد عبارة عن عمود أو مجموعة من الأعمدة التي تضمن أيضًا أن تكون كل قيمة في المفتاح فريدة ، ولكن يمكن أن تسمح بقيم خالية.

المفتاح الأساسي للجدول قيود يعرّف صفوف الجدول بشكل فريد. في أي جدول بيانات ، يوجد مفتاح أساسي واحد فقط. لا يأخذ القيم الفارغة. كما أنه لا يسمح بالمفاتيح المكررة.
يؤكد المفتاح الفريد للجدول أن البيانات الموجودة في كل صف وعمود فريدة وغير مكررة. يوجد في الجدول أكثر من مفتاح فريد واحد.
جدول المقارنة
معلمة المقارنة | المفتاح الأساسي | مفتاح فريد |
---|---|---|
الوظيفة الأساسية | تتمثل الوظيفة الأساسية للمفتاح الأساسي في تحديد صف في الجدول بشكل فريد. | تتمثل الوظيفة الأساسية للمفتاح الفريد في تطبيق شروط إضافية على الصف بحيث يصبح فريدًا. |
عدد المفاتيح في الجدول | يحتوي الجدول على مفتاح أساسي واحد فقط. | يمكن أن يحتوي الجدول على أكثر من مفتاح فريد واحد. |
قبول القيمة الفارغة | لا يقبل المفتاح الأساسي القيم الخالية. | يمكن أن يقبل المفتاح الفريد القيم الخالية. |
الفهرسة | يحتوي المفتاح الأساسي على فهرس افتراضي متفاوت المسافات. | الفهرس الافتراضي في مفتاح فريد غير مجمع. |
مفاتيح مكررة | لا يُسمح بالمفاتيح المكررة في المفتاح الأساسي للجدول. | يُسمح بالمفاتيح المكررة في مفتاح فريد للجدول إذا كان جزء رئيسي واحد أو أكثر فارغًا. |
ما هو المفتاح الأساسي؟
يعد المفتاح الأساسي أحد أهم مفاتيح جدول البيانات. المفتاح الأساسي هو مفتاح يؤكد تفرد جدول البيانات.
لا يقبل المفتاح الأساسي القيم الخالية. لا يقبل المفتاح الأساسي أيضًا القيم المكررة. يتم تجميع الفهرس الافتراضي للمفتاح الأساسي.
صيغة إنشاء المفتاح الأساسي في الجدول هي-
إنشاء أشخاص الجدول (ID int NOT NULL ، Lastname VARCHAR(255) NOT NULL ، يكون الاسم الأول varchar (255) ، العمر int ، PRIMARY KEY (ID)) ؛

ما هو المفتاح الفريد؟
مفتاح آخر لجدول البيانات هو المفتاح الفريد. يحدد المفتاح الفريد في جدول البيانات الصفوف بشكل فريد بخلاف المفتاح الأساسي. تتمثل وظيفة المفتاح الفريد في تطبيق الشروط على الصفوف التي تجعلها فريدة.
يمكن أن يقبل المفتاح الفريد القيم الخالية. كما يأخذ أيضًا قيمًا مكررة في الجدول إذا وفقط إذا كان جزء أساسي واحد أو أكثر من الأجزاء فارغة. تمت مصادفة الفهرس الافتراضي للمفتاح الفريد.
بناء جملة إنشاء المفتاح الفريد في الجدول هو-
إنشاء أشخاص جدول (معرف int فريد. اسم varchar (255) NOT NULL لقب varchar (255) ، Age int ، UNIQUE KEY (ID)) ؛
الاختلافات الرئيسية بين المفتاح الأساسي والمفتاح الفريد
- يمكن إقران مفتاح أساسي بجداول أخرى كملف المفتاح الخارجي، بينما لا يمكن إقران مفتاح فريد كمفتاح خارجي.
- دائمًا ما يكون المفتاح الأساسي فريدًا ، في حين أن المفتاح الفريد ليس بالضرورة أساسيًا.
تنضح المقالة بالعمق الفكري في استكشافها للمفاتيح الأساسية والفريدة من نوعها. يتم توضيح الاختلافات الواضحة بوضوح مثير للإعجاب.
قطعاً. لقد نجح المؤلف في تقديم موضوع معقد بتوازن رائع بين العمق والوضوح.
مما لا شك فيه. تلخص هذه المقالة جوهر المفاتيح الأساسية والفريدة من نوعها بطريقة مقنعة وغنية بالمعلومات.
يعد جدول المقارنة التفصيلي والتفسيرات المختصرة مفيدًا للغاية. مجد للمؤلف لتقديم المعلومات بشكل فعال.
قطعاً. تسهل هذه المقالة حقًا فهم الفروق الدقيقة بين المفاتيح الأساسية والفريدة من نوعها.
توفر التغطية الشاملة للمفاتيح الأساسية والفريدة في هذه المقالة فهمًا شاملاً لأدوارها في إدارة قاعدة البيانات.
أجد أن هذه المقالة مصدرًا لا يقدر بثمن لأي شخص يسعى إلى فهم المفاتيح الأساسية والفريدة من نوعها. إن إدراج أمثلة بناء الجملة يعزز فائدته.
قطعاً. توضح أمثلة بناء الجملة التطبيقات العملية للمفاتيح الأساسية والفريدة بطريقة موجزة.
يعد جدول المقارنة أداة مساعدة مرئية رائعة في فهم الاختلافات بين المفاتيح الأساسية والفريدة من نوعها. أحسنت!
هذه المقالة غنية بالمعلومات بشكل لا يصدق حول المفاتيح الأساسية والفريدة من نوعها. تضيف المراجع أيضًا عنصرًا آخر من المصداقية إلى المحتوى.
لا يمكن اقبل المزيد. يعد جدول المقارنة التفصيلي مفيدًا بشكل خاص كمرجع.
وأنا أقدر التمييز الذي تم إبرازه بين المفاتيح الأساسية والفريدة من نوعها. المنشور ينقل اختلافاتهم بشكل فعال.
متفق. من المنعش العثور على مثل هذا المحتوى الواضح والمنظم جيدًا حول هذا الموضوع.
يقدم المنشور شرحًا واضحًا للمفاتيح الأساسية والفريدة من نوعها في قاعدة البيانات العلائقية. أمثلة بناء الجملة مفيدة للغاية.
بالفعل. تعد هذه المقالة مصدرًا رائعًا لأي شخص يحاول فهم مفاهيم قاعدة البيانات هذه.
يعد هذا المنشور بمثابة دليل مفيد للمفاتيح الأساسية والفريدة من نوعها، وإزالة الغموض عن خصائصها واستخداماتها.
بالفعل. من المنعش قراءة مثل هذا المحتوى المحفز فكريًا حول مفاهيم قواعد البيانات.
تقوم المقالة بعمل جدير بالثناء في جعل موضوعًا معقدًا في متناول الجميع. الرسوم التوضيحية للمفاتيح الأساسية والفريدة من نوعها مفيدة.
قطعاً. يؤدي تفصيل وظائفها إلى تبسيط المفاهيم الأساسية لقاعدة البيانات.